Report Overview
The India green building material market is expected to grow at a CAGR of 10.45% during the forecast period, 2025-2032. The base year considered for the study is 2024, and the estimated period is between 2025 and 2032.
The Indian green building materials market is poised for substantial growth, fueled by a combination of progressive government initiatives, heightened environmental consciousness, and rapid technological advancements in the construction sector. Key programs such as the Energy Conservation Building Code (ECBC) and the Green Rating for Integrated Habitat Assessment (GRIHA) are playing a critical role by incentivizing sustainable building designs.

MARKET INSIGHTS
At the same time, the rising cost of energy is encouraging property owners to embrace eco-friendly alternatives. Companies are also leveraging green construction as part of their Corporate Social Responsibility (CSR) agendas, exemplified by initiatives like Mahindra & Mahindra and Johnson Controls’ Net Zero Buildings Initiative launched in 2024.
This evolving landscape presents significant opportunities for businesses focused on energy-efficient HVAC systems, smart building technologies, and renewable energy integration. Companies expanding their product lines with recycled, low-carbon, or locally sourced materials—such as recycleX’s innovative offerings—are well-positioned to tap into this expanding market. SEGMENTATION ANALYSIS
The segmentation analysis of the India green building material market includes product and application. The application segment is further classified into residential and non-residential.
Residential green building in India is rapidly gaining traction as a sustainable and practical solution to meet the country’s housing needs. Driven by the demand for energy-efficient, eco-friendly homes, the movement has been significantly supported by the Indian Green Building Council (IGBC), which introduced the Green Homes Rating in 2008. Since then, more than 1,800 projects have incorporated green building principles, focusing on energy and water efficiency, enhanced indoor air quality, and improved overall occupant well-being.
The push toward sustainable housing is further strengthened by government initiatives and rising public awareness. In line with the national vision of “Housing for All,” these efforts prioritize both environmental responsibility and affordability. A notable step in this direction is the Green Affordable Housing Rating, launched in 2017, which specifically caters to the needs of economically weaker sections and low-income groups. This rating system ensures that sustainability is integrated into housing development without imposing significant additional financial burdens on residents.
